Atoms Redux

There is an amusing irony in the building of what appears to be a pretty strong consensus behind infrastructure repair as an economic recovery strategy. Back in the ancient history of the Clinton Administration, the Reverend Nicholas Negroponte would preach the ascent of bits over atoms to his flock of Wired subscribers (later rebottling his Kool-Aid in a book). As the bits rose with the inflation of the dot-com bubble, few paid attention to the deterioration of infrastructure atoms. It is nice to see the recovery of a sense of reality where the value of bits can only be assessed in terms of their service to the atoms!
